Thompson Engineering is looking for a qualified Project Geotechnical Engineer.



Project-Level Geotechnical Engineer

OverviewThe Project-Level Geotechnical Engineer is responsible for performing geotechnical engineering analyses and managing projects of varying scope and scale under the guidance of a Senior or Principal Engineer.

This role supports transportation, heavy industrial, and infrastructure projects.

Key duties include proposal preparation, fieldwork, engineering calculations, coordination of field and laboratory tasks, client interaction, and general civil engineering support.

Key Responsibilities

Technical & Field Duties
+ Perform and/or lead field drilling services and associated engineering analysis and calculations
+ Prepare geotechnical recommendations, designs, plans, and specifications
+ Conduct observation and inspection services
+ Write, prepare, and review related technical reports
+ Perform field work including:
+ Logging borings
+ Supporting cone penetration testing (CPT) operations
+ Performing geotechnical field testing
+ Working alongside drill rigs and drilling crews, and/or on active construction sites related to Construction Materials Testing (CMT) services





Project Management & Coordination
+ Review construction drawings for compliance with plans and specifications
+ Prepare proposals and cost estimates
+ Track and evaluate project budgets and progress; recommend changes as needed
+ Assign, review, and evaluate laboratory or field data for inclusion in reports



Design & Engineering
+ Research and resolve design and construction problems
+ Assist with the initial design and investigative approach for major project phases
+ Apply sound engineering principles and communicate technical concepts to both technical and non-technical stakeholders
+ Plan, schedule, and coordinate engineering tasks involving both conventional and complex design requirements



Leadership & Oversight
+ Provide technical review and direction for complex investigations
+ Supervise analysis and ensure findings and recommendations are clearly formulated in client reports
+ Review and approve engineering documents and technical deliverables



Qualifications

Minimum Requirements
+ Bachelor's degree in Engineering (Master's degree preferred) from an ABET/EAC-accredited program
+ 0-5 years of experience in Geotechnical Engineering
+ Ability to lift 50 lbs
+ Willingness and ability to travel





Thompson Engineering was formed in 1953 to provide quality assurance for construction projects related to industrial, infrastructure, and community development.

As a drilling, materials testing, construction inspection, and chemistry laboratory firm, we supported the engineering and construction industry.

Our early years were building blocks that allowed us to get our feet wet - literally - performing services along the Gulf Coast's rivers, bayous, and streams.



Today, Thompson Engineering is known for leadership on projects defining skylines, coastlines, and transportation lines.

We support clients in the industrial, commercial, transportation, federal, and municipal markets.

While we are still one of the first companies on project sites conducting environmental assessments, land surveys, and geotechnical studies, our design teams are close behind.

We now deliver cutting-edge solutions to complex infrastructure and building requirements.

And our project management and construction management services mean we are often one of the last teams to leave.

From start to finish, we are a proven leader in the planning, design, and construction of major transportation, economic development, and waterfront projects across the Southeast.
